Product Description
Product Name: Tributyl phosphate
Synonyms: AURORA KA-1641;BUTYL PHOSPHATE;O,O,O-Tributylphosphate;TRIBUTYLPHOSPHATE extrapure;Nitrogen-Oxygen free radical piperidycol;Phosphoric acid tributyl;Tributyl phosphate 5g [126-73-8];Tributyl phosphate 10g [126-73-8]
CAS: 126-73-8
MF: C12H27O4P
MW: 266.31
EINECS: 204-800-2
Melting point: -79 °C (lit.)
form: Liquid
color: Clear

Tributyl phosphate Usage: Tributyl phosphate (TBP) is an organophosphorus compound widely used as a solvent in nuclear fuel reprocessing for the extraction of uranium and plutonium from other radionuclides. The major uses of tributyl phosphate (TBP) in industry are as a flame retardant component of aircraft hydraulic fluid and as a solvent for rare earth extraction and purification. Minor uses of TBP include use as a defoamer additive in cement casings for oil wells, as an anti-air entrainment additive for coatings and floor finishes, as a solvent in nuclear fuel processing, and as a carrier for fluorescent dyes. Tributyl phosphate is used as a plasticizer for cellulose esters, vinyl resins, and lacquers; and in making fireretardants, biocides, defoamers, and catalysts. Plasticizer for cellulose esters, lacquers, plastics, and vinyl resins. Tributyl phosphate is used as an antifoaming agent; plasticizer for cellulose esters, lacquers, plastic, and vinyl resins; component in hydraulic fluids for aircraft control systems.
